Robredo Not to Replace Nadal

Tommy Robredo has ruled the rumours replacement of him for injured Rafel Nadal in the Davis Cup final between Spain and Argentina.
Robredo said that the replacement of the top-ranked Spaniard is impossible. Nadal will not be able to play in the Nov. 21-23 final at Mar del Plata because knee tendinitis. Roberto said that the news of picking up by selectors, if happened would be a big surprise as it has been about 12 days since he has done anything. He added that he is afraid that if he could give some better results to the team.
Nadal ruled himself out of contention on Monday as his right knee is injured and is failing to respond to a week of treatment.
Nadal had earlier retired from the Paris Masters and had then pulled out of Masters Cup in Shanghai in order to recover for the Davis Cup.
Spain captain Emilio Sanchez Vicario is expected to submit the team list by Tuesday.
Robredo has been participating for Spain since 2004. But he has been not in team since the grabbing of the singles matches in a first-round victory over Peru this year. Since the victory at Bastad in July, Robredo has made it up to the quarterfinals only once and had to go back at the Paris Masters in the second round.
David Ferrer is expected to become Spain’s No. 1 singles player for the match up on an indoor hard court. He said that Spain is supposed to be extra motivated following withdrawal of Nadal. Ferrer has said that the missing of Rafa is a shame, but the madness of the calendar has left him fractured and nothing is available to replace him.
Nadal had earlier won both of his singles matches in Spain’s 4-1 semi final victory over the United States, while Argentina thrashed out Russia by 3-2 to enter its second final in last three years.
